Chardonnay

Classic

White · Medium · Dry

The most-planted white grape and the most chameleon-like. Crisp and steely from Chablis; rich, oaky, and tropical from California. Read the label, then match the style to the dish.

Pinot Gris

Classic

White · Medium · Off-dry

Same grape as Pinot Grigio, different attitude — the Alsatian style is richer, fuller, faintly honeyed, with the structure to handle pork, smoked fish, and Asian aromatics.
